Malaysia vs Kyrgyzstan 2026 FIFA World Cup qualifiers tomorrow night – LRT Bukit Jalil operations extended

Malaysia will tackle Kyrgyzstan in a 2026 FIFA World Cup qualifying match tomorrow night time (November 16) on the Bukit Jalil Nationwide Stadium, and it’s anticipated that a big crowd will present up for the sport, which doubles up as a 2027 AFC Asian Cup qualification match.

As standard with huge soccer matches, Speedy KL will cater to followers with prolonged LRT operation hours. The rail operator says that LRT Ampang/Sri Petaling Line operations from the Bukit Jalil LRT station will likely be prolonged tomorrow night time until 12.30 am. The match kicks off at 9pm.

All connecting stations may even have prolonged hours. Speedy KL reminds riders to make use of Contact n Go playing cards and be sure that there’s ample credit score.

As for the match itself, Harimau Malaya is at the moment ranked 137 on the earth whereas the crew from Central Asia is ranked 97, however midfielder Brendan Gan believes that the Group D opener is winnable, together with subsequent week’s match in opposition to Taiwan.

“We all know we’ve two powerful video games arising however they’re winnable for us, we really feel. We’ve got to remain assured, imagine in what the teaching employees have put forth for us and cross it in the case of sport time,” the Selangor captain mentioned, reported by NST.
